Output 6fe0147df51c30804cc8a518e9874515c7be91382836cb4dae9bb6d43d18ebee:4

value
526104
script pubkey
OP_HASH160 OP_PUSHBYTES_20 13d7993f2e7bcfccf8b202aa9dae8c491ce13a45 OP_EQUAL
address
33Vw3F4gSVanRwvdRAWHjZ4vCeZmkDAj1n
transaction
6fe0147df51c30804cc8a518e9874515c7be91382836cb4dae9bb6d43d18ebee
confirmations
296537
spent
true